September Weather in Murree, Pakistan

Last updated: August 27, 2025

In September, Murree, Pakistan, experiences a delightful blend of moderate temperatures and lush greenery, making it an ideal destination for nature enthusiasts. With maximum temperatures reaching 31°C (88°F) and a comfortable average of 22°C (73°F), the weather remains pleasantly warm during the day, while nights cool off to a refreshing 13°C (55°F). This month sees approximately 86 mm (3.4 in) of rainfall across 17 days, contributing to the region's vibrant landscapes. The humidity levels at 59% create a soothing atmosphere, inviting visitors to explore the stunning surroundings and indulge in the natural beauty that Murree has to offer.

September Precipitation in Murree

In September, Murree experiences a notable shift in precipitation patterns, receiving 86 mm (3.4 in) of rain over 17 days. This amount marks a decline from the intense summer months of July and August, which see much higher rainfall at 260 mm (10.2 in) and 205 mm (8.1 in), respectively. As the monsoon eases, September offers a more moderate and refreshing climate, providing a welcome respite for locals and visitors alike. UV Risk Categories

  •  Extreme (11+): Avoid the sun, stay in shade.
  •  Very High (8-10): Limit sun exposure.
  •  High (6-7): Use SPF 30+ and protective clothing.
  •  Moderate (3-5): Midday shade recommended.
  •  Low (0-2): No protection needed.
